According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 52 reports of Lethargy have been filed in association with OXAZEPAM (Oxazepam). This represents 0.4% of all adverse event reports for OXAZEPAM.

How Dangerous Is Lethargy From OXAZEPAM?
Of the 52 reports, 17 (32.7%) required hospitalization, and 1 (1.9%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Lethargy Listed in the Official Label?
Yes, Lethargy is listed as a known adverse reaction in the official FDA drug label for OXAZEPAM.
